How does North Powder, OR compare to Adrian, OR? North Powder has a population of 669 with a median household income of $70,682, while Adrian has 221 residents and a median income of $50,000.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| North Powder, OR | Adrian, OR |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 669 | 221 | +202.7% |
| Median Age | 42.5 | 48.3 | -12.0% |
| Foreign Born % | 0% | 33.9% | -100.0% |
| Metric | North Powder | Adrian |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$70,682 | $50,000 | +41.4% |
| Unemployment | 3.5% | 0% | +350.0% |
| Poverty Rate | 12.6% | 9.5% | +32.6% |
| Bachelor's+ | 13.4% | 29.5% | -54.6% |
| Metric | North Powder | Adrian |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$145,100 | $98,100 | +47.9% |
| Median Rent | $850/mo | $950/mo | -10.5% |
| Housing Units | 282 | 81 | +248.1% |
